I've just taken it out for the first time this year (with the AA). As far as i can read in the policy document it cover most eventualities, even tyre damage. With our policy you have to pay the excess, then claim it back on your insurance.

It's cost us less to take out an annual excess insurance than it would be to take it out with the hire company (two drivers for 1 week in Spain).
